Output 3bd661bd4aa4024754f16362c0954310935902e8116240984921a37502392089:107

value
35896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de64c1d56905f5cfae82b5e9f3c6adc25a6f7f05 OP_EQUAL
address
3Mxvdrry5hFmV2sW6n4xxmcPJgWjC8RYRK
transaction
3bd661bd4aa4024754f16362c0954310935902e8116240984921a37502392089